The cost of repairing your double-glazed windows is contingent on the nature and severity of the problem. The cost of repairing damaged windows will be higher than if it's just misted up. The latter problem could be caused by damage to the seals or from general wear and tear, but this is often a fix without the need to replace the entire window unit.

The misting is probably caused by water vapour entering the space between the two panes. It is essential to have this fixed as soon as you can, since it will reduce the energy efficiency for insulation, and could also be security risks.

To fix this, the technician will drill tiny holes into the glass to expel the moisture. It could take from a few hours to several days, based on how complex and large the window is. After windows are cleaned, they are resealed with vents which allow moisture and air to escape.

One of the most prevalent problems with double glazing is condensation between the panes. This occurs by the insulating gas that is between the glass and the glass breaks down, and moisture leaks into. This is a normal process, but it can affect the efficiency of your windows. If you experience this issue it is recommended that you contact the manufacturer for a Repair Double Glazed Window or replacement.

A gap between the panels of double-glazed windows could also be a problem. This can be due to wind, storms or other environmental elements. This usually requires a replacement of all the window panes. Some firms offer a reseal solution to fix this problem. It is important to fix double-glazed windows that have chipped or cracked pane as early as possible to prevent further damage. There are a variety of ways to fix damaged or broken double glazing windows. However certain types of windows are more efficient.

A cracked or chipped window is usually repaired with an adhesive that is placed inside the cracks to stop them from growing or becoming worse over time. This type of repair, although temporary, can help to keep the damage from getting worse. It will also keep the glass in place until it is replaced. This kind repair double glazing windows can be performed by professionals and is typically much cheaper than replacing the whole window.

Double glazing can also result in windows to become misty. This is a typical problem that is hard to repair. However, there are solutions. One option is to seal the windows, which is done by adding a new desiccant and putty on the seal. This is not a good option for windows that are filled with argon gas however, as the insulating effect will be lost.

A special film can be used to fill in gaps and bonds to the window's surface. This is a viable option if the windows are misted only a little and isn't as costly as replacing the entire window.

Broken handles and hinges are also a common issue that can be repaired easily as long as the frames and glazing are still in good shape. A new hinge or handle can be bought at a reasonable cost and can be fitted quickly. They can also improve appearance and make windows easier to open. But when the lock or handle are completely broken it will need to be replaced because this could compromise the security of your home and allow draughts in.

If you have a blown window, it's important to fix it as quickly as possible. Windows that have been blown up are a sign that the seal has failed, and can cause water to enter your home. This can result in damage to the insulation of your home and pose a security risk.

The double-glazed window could be replaced with an insulated unit (IGU), which is a glass unit that has two panes and argon/krypton in between them to limit heat transfer. This is a more efficient way to heat your home than single-paned windows. But replacement is more expensive than fixing the windows you have.

Replacing your double-glazed windows can improve the appearance of your home and boost its resale value. Additionally, it can reduce your energy costs and lower noise levels. However, it's crucial to choose the best kind of replacement double glazing for your home, as various options provide different levels of energy efficiency.

Choose double-glazed windows that have low thermal conductivity (U-value). The lower the U value, the more efficient it's. The most efficient double-glazed windows have an u-value of 0.6 and below.
